Session 45: "You're Not So Bad Mr. Gore"
General Summary
With everyone in the streets of Estorra, members of the Apex Flame took to their own errands and ways to spend the momentary down time. Beau headed back for the house where he spotted Gore beginning to carve the large behemoth corspes. Except he was not alone as Gunter Gorge, the young half-orc boy from the village was keen to watch and learn. Zilla had made his way to he Wild Woods yet again to wshare a drink wih the strange beast that guards the tree and delve into how it became that way. Caz had made his way to the orphanage to spend some time entertaining and teaching the kids who absolutely loved spending some time with the hero that they were not aware would be king soon. This meant Winnie had run off to Beau for a few hous before an excursion to the beach with all of them followed. Axel had taken to playing some music in town square and Anton had promptly offered Deloris to dance. Ginny and Zilla had soon joined them, and Lillith had joined Axel in playing some music. The night, of course ended with a group dinner (that was far too salty) and they bidded each other goodnight.

I was sure I would beat Bruno in a race when the sun came up today, because I could feel the excitement to run take up all my senses. Mum made sure I ate some bacon and eggs before I went to fly out the front door. Then dad made me promise to do my chores when I got home, which sucked. But I didn't mind too much because I was really excited to go hang out with Mr Gore again! I didn't beat Bruno at all when we raced towards the house at the edge of town. It is really cool to live so close to the adventurers, especially the one I quickly spotted . Mr Gore was back at work carving the beast, sweaty in the sun. His purple eyes were focused on the pelt he was carving.. I stopped for about two seconds to look at his horns, and then down at the HUUUUGE monster splayed across the area. The way their horns curled was the same, cool and spiky. Mr Gore had said he and the monsters were the same, but I bet those monsters would have killed me. I thought Mr Gore would too fo a little while, but then I remembered that big, toothy people aren't always so mean, like my mum and me. I never want someone to look at me or someone like Mr Gore and think I or they are here to hurt them. No, Bruno and I will be heroes, just like Mr Gore was when he protected the city against the beautiful beast on the floor, even if he liked the monsters.
